A Case of Cecoureterocele with Contralateral Ureterovesical Junction Stricture / 대한비뇨기과학회지

ABSTRACT
We report a case of cecoureterocele with contralateral ureterovesical junction stricture in 1 month-old boy who presented with bilateral hydronephrosis detected by prenatal ultrasonography, Ultrasonography showed bilateral hydronephrosis, left complete duplex system and lect ureterocele. Voiding cystourethrography demonstrated reflux into the left upper moiety through ureterocele with prominent dilatation of the bladder neck and the proximal urethra. Ureteral stricture at right ureterovesical junction was suspected by intraoperative catheterization and retrograde ureteropyelography. Left upper pole nephrectomy with partial ureterectomy, transvesical unroofing of cecoureterocele and bilateral ureteroneocystostomy using Cohen's method were done. Convalescence was unevenful and postoperative voiding cystourethrography revealed no evidence of vesicoureteral reflux, dilated bladder neck or remnant cecoureterocele.
